Output 850953123b5bc27ddf232bcaa6d2fbdad3cbc5fa2b41f2a4d77912db92e29502:1

value
19742492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ef47ffba2bb7b6f49b2d702cd574a3eea1d257c4 OP_EQUALVERIFY OP_CHECKSIG
address
1NpCkRRiQmXATuEPTXnq6rgddbm3bUUDzd
transaction
850953123b5bc27ddf232bcaa6d2fbdad3cbc5fa2b41f2a4d77912db92e29502
confirmations
539909
spent
true